| Olympics Venues Instruction |
 |
National
stadium: The national stadium, dubbed the Bird
nest, is one of the two main venues of the 2008 Olympics, With
a capacity of 91,000, including 111,000 temporary seats, it
will host the Opening and Closing Ceremonies, the track and
field events and the football finals of the 2008 Games. Co-designed
by the Swiss company Herzog & DeMeuron and the China Architecture
Design Institute, the nest-like structure will be used to stage
sports events at national and international levels as well as
cultural and entertainment activities after 2008.
Address: Beijing Olympics Green, Chaoyang District
National Aquatics Center:
The National Aquatics Center, dubbed the Water cube because
of its futuristic, artful architecture, has a seating capacity
of 17,000, including 11,000temporary seats. The design of Water
cube makes it resemble a giant box of blue bubbles floating
in space. But its beauty is more than skin-deep and more than
simply aesthetically pleasing. Its advanced design will employ
solar energy to adjust the temperature of the swimming pool,
among other high-tech advances and innovations
Address: Beijing Olympics Green, Chaoyang District
National
Indoor Stadium: Located in the Olympic Green
in North Beijing, it has a floor area of 68,700 square meters
and will have an 18,000- seating capacity upon its completion
by the end of 2007. As the Games gymnastics and hand-ball venues,
the National Indoor Stadium resembles a traditional Chinese
folding fan; it will become a fitness and recreational centre
for Beijing residents.
Address:Beijing Olympic Green, Chaoyang District
Olympic
Forest Park: The 680-hectare Beijing Olympic
Forest Park lies at the northern end of Beijing famed 7.8-kilomete-long
central axis that runs sonth-ward through the Olympic Green
and Forbidden City. As a back garden for the Beijing Olympic
Games, it will be the venue for events such as tennis, archery,
and hockey, and will receive more than 40.000 visitors per day
during the Games.
Address: North of Beijing Olympic Green, Qinghe Town, Chaoyang
District
